    Default Lost internet connection - Why ??

    Hi All,

    My daughters PC last night lost internet access and I can'y figure out why?
    It is connected by a wireless adapter to my router and signal strength is perfect. I have reset everything back to default as well as stopped the firewall and anti virus but still no go? I have scanned the system for bugs and nothing found. Other than this issue the Pc is working fine.

    Any thoughts please ??

    Using a cmd prompt try releasing the ip address and then renewing again to see if it is assigning ip address as Wood stock said. Are there any other wireless pc's/laptop's configured with wireless router and are they still working? This would rule out any possible issue with the router itself.

    Thanks for the replies guys, IP's are automatically assigned and have tested the router with the wife's laptop and it connects perfectly. OS is XP.

    Have renewed the ip address several times.

    In the end I did a system restore back 2 weeks and its now running. Don't know what it was but it all sorted.
